First Normal Form is based on the concept of
Show Hint
1NF = atomic columns, no multivalued or nested attributes allowed.

Atomic attribute
Partial dependency
Functional dependency
Attribute closure

The Correct Option is
A
Solution and Explanation
A relation is in 1NF if all attributes contain only atomic (indivisible) values.
It eliminates repeating groups or arrays.
